  • Patent number: 9584402
    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er program products for transmitting data between devices are disclosed. A device may utilize a standardized communication system (“SCS”) to transmit data directly between devices including an SCS. The SCS may discover available devices. The SCS may determine available transmission paths between a first device and a second device. The SCS may select a transmission path between the first device and the second device, and the SCS may transmit data from the first device to the second device using a standardized communication protocol (“SCP”).

  • Patent number: 9495881
    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er program products for displaying multiple applications on a graphical user interface (“GUI”) are provided. An application control system (“ACS”) may determine which applications should be displayed, and ACS may determine an optimal layout for the application on the GUI. ACS may move and/or resize the applications and automatically determine an optimal layout such that the applications substantially fill a portion of the GUI. Additionally, ACS may facilitate communication between the applications using an application programming interface (“API”). An application may obtain information from any other application on the GUI by transmitting requests via the API.

  • Publication number: 20160162244
    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er program products for cube graphical user interfaces are disclosed. A cube may be a two dimensional representation of a three dimensional object. The cube may contain a file or application on each face of the cube. The cube may be rotated such that a user may view the desired cube face. Each cube face may contain a single-angle video. The single-angle videos may be synchronized. A user may rotate the cube to view videos of an object or event from different angles.

  • Publication number: 20160100279
    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er program products for portable storage devices are disclosed. A portable storage device may communicate with other devices utilizing a standardized communication system (“SCS”) to transmit data directly between devices including an SCS. The SCS may discover available devices. The portable storage device may be a wearable device. A user may be able to keep the portable storage device with them and access files on the portable storage device wirelessly using any other device utilizing an SCS.

  • Publication number: 20150269388
    Abstract: Systems, methods, and programs of processing and transmitting information between devices are disclosed. A receiving device may generate a key. A transmitting device may scan the key. The transmitting device may transmit information to a file management system in response to scanning the key. A user associated with the receiving device may indicate a location to store the information. The user may access the information from the file management system.

  • Publication number: 20140258938
    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er program products for cube graphical user interfaces are disclosed. A cube may be a two dimensional representation of a three dimensional object. The cube may contain a file or application on each face of the cube. The cube may be rotated such that a user may view the desired cube face. The various cube faces may be user profiles, and in response to a user profile being selected, the content and appearance of a screen may change to settings associated with the user profile. Cubes may also be sent as attachments to an email or message. One cube attachment may contain a file on each cube face. Cubes may be used for analytic purposes. Data may be presented on each cube face in the form of a graph, and the various graphs may be merged to show relationships between the individual graphs.
